Mandatory guide to Mount Batur in Bali

It is officially mandatory to climb Mount Batur with a guide. However, there are so many people climbing up at the same time these days that it wouldn’t be noticeable if you mixed in among them. We would not recommend this, but know, for the adventurous travelers, that this might be a possibility.

How long does the ascent of Mount Batur take?

There are two different starting points for climbing Mount Batur. One at the base of the mountain – from here it is about a 2 to 2.5 hour hike to the summit – and one halfway. It depends on your guide where the car / minivan is parked and thus where you start hiking. We started halfway up the mountain and from here it only took us a little over an hour to climb Mount Batur.

Is it a difficult route?

No, there is only one route to follow to climb Mount Batur and you can see it very clearly. In addition, you also walk up in a train of tourists, as more than a thousand tourists a day climb Mount Batur and they all do this between 03:00 and 06:00. So you will often enough have to wait for the one in front of you.

However, it can be physically demanding because you are walking uphill nonstop. Take plenty of breaks in between and especially don’t start too fast. Then you will have to be able to sustain it well.

Arrived at the summit?

When you arrive at the top of Mount Batur, you often have to wait a while for the sunrise. This can take as long as 45 minutes if you hike a little faster, as we did. You are then in the dark, in the wind and maybe rain. It’s super super cold then so make sure you have plenty of warm clothes you can put on. You also often get a blanket here that you can wrap around you and you can buy hot tea, coffee or chocolate. Also be careful of the monkeys that are here, as they love to steal your jewelry or backpack. So keep everything close to you and don’t leave anything unattended.

Packing list for Mount Batur: what to bring?

In addition to enough warm clothing, there are a few other things that are handy to bring while climbing Mount Batur.

  • Enough cash for tips, snacks and hot drinks
  • At least 1 liter of water per person and possibly already some snacks (granola bar, banana) yourself
  • Raincoat if rain is predicted or in the rainy season
  • Long pants that you can put on at the summit
  • A thick sweater
  • Camera
  • Possibly a good flashlight or headlamp if your guide doesn’t give you one

Climbing Mount Batur from Ubud

If you are staying in Ubud then it is still over an hour’s drive to the starting point of the climb of Mount Batur. You will be picked up at night around 02:30 and there is a good chance that you will doze off in the car. You will wake up when you arrive at Mount Batur.

What is the best time to climb Mount Batur?

Most people climb Mount Batur before sunrise. That means starting around 4:00 a.m. and being at the summit by 6:00. The sky turns orange and red as the sun rises over the volcano, a magical sight.

Best months to visit Mount Batur:

  • April to October (dry season): clear visibility and less rainfall
  • June to August: very busy because it is high season, up to 500+ climbers each morning
  • November to March: rainy season with possible mud and reduced visibility

Is climbing Mount Batur tough?

No, it's actually a fairly easy climb. It only takes you 1 to 2.5 hours. In addition, you also walk up in a train of tourists, so the pace is not so fast and you stop often enough to catch your breath. If you have good basic fitness, climbing Mount Batur is a piece of cake. What can be very tough is the way back: this is very steep and with shaky legs from the effort just now, there is a lot of pressure on your thighs. Your muscles will be sore the day after. <br><br> In any case, it is certainly not as intense a climb as the 2 / 3-day trek to Mount Rinjani on neighboring island Lombok or the ascent of the Bromo and Ijen volcano on the multi-day Bromo tour on the other neighboring island of Java.

How long is the trek to Mount Batur?

This depends on where you start from (and this again depends on your guide). Do you start from the point below? Then you walk about 2 to 2.5 hours to the top. Do you start halfway up like us? Then you'll be a little over an hour to the summit.

Do I necessarily have to wear hiking boots?

No, this is definitely not necessary! We have even seen people climbing Mount Batur on flip flops. While we certainly don't recommend this, you can easily do it on good sneakers or running shoes. Just make sure there is still enough tread under your shoes, otherwise you will slip quickly on the way back.
